I am an Easter Newbie. I didn’t grow up celebrating easter because unlike Christmas it somehow didn’t spill out into the global secular diaspora. Although I do remember getting Good Friday and Easter Monday being a holiday at school but it was mostly a spring break of sorts.

So egg dyeing, easter bunnies and baskets were very foreign to me.  But this year, it was all different.

We dyed some eggs. Bun didn’t really care for it too much but J and I had a lot of fun

Our favorite easter activity was to go to a Easter Egg Hunt at the Horace Wallace House in Chapel Hill. The house is the office of the Chapel Hill Historic Preservation society and is situated in one of the prettiest corners of the triangle.  Unfortunately, the day was rainy and cloudy and muddy, but we still had a lot of fun at the hunt
